Runbook: Quarterly partner feed release

Step 4 — SFTP drop to the Larkspan partner endpoint. All outbound files are signed before upload; the partner validates signatures on ingest and rejects unsigned drops silently, so confirm signing completed in the Ferroway pipeline log. Security review note: only the release operator role may invoke signing. The active signing key for this cycle appears below.

deploy key for kagup-bawig: bky9_ZMq28eTw9

TICKET-CAT-311: Catalogue import drops diacritics

Importing MARC records into the Lintwell catalogue mangles accented author names; downstream search then misses them. Repro: run the Hollis branch import fixture. Suspect the transcoder added in last month's batch refactor. Fix pending; do not re-run bulk imports until patched. Affected build is identified by the token below.

trace token, yageg-fahaf: htk3_4d6

Quick note on the pool-car key cabinet at the Lindover site: visitors never get keys directly. Any guest needing a lift goes through us at the facilities desk, and a Fennick Logistics staffer does the driving. Keys come out of the grey cabinet by the back stairwell, get logged on the clipboard, and go straight back after the run. Don't leave the cabinet hanging open, even for a minute. To open it, punch in the code below.

turnstile pass: bdg-YEOZLM-79341408

Subject: Visitor handling update

Hi all,

From Monday, all visitors to Quillstone House must sign in at the front desk and wait for their host; please don't send them up unescorted. Lanyards are in the drawer under the sign-in tablet. If the desk is briefly unstaffed, escort them through the inner door using the code below.

badge for fafof-yajef: bdg-JTFOG-95442

Subject: Memtrace cut-over complete

Team,

Cut-over to Memtrace v2 for GPU memory profiling finished last night. Old v1 agents are disabled; any tickets referencing v1 dashboards should be closed as resolved-by-migration. Sampling overhead is now under 2% and allocation traces include kernel names. Known gap: profiles older than 30 days were not migrated. Point customers at the v2 docs for setup questions. For reference when troubleshooting, the agent now runs with the following configuration.

settings of bagaf-bawip:
[aldax]
port = 5000
region = south-4
host = aldax.brasklabs.corp
team = brivan
timeout_ms = 2000
retries = 2